线性规划是一类问题。目标函数为特定变量的线性函数,约束是这些变量的线性不等式(standard form)或等式(slack form),目的是求目标函数的最大值或最小值。这类动态规划是平时比较常见的一类动态规划问题。
一、钢条切割问题:
假设公司出售一段长度为i英寸的钢条的价格为Pi(i = 1, 2, …单位:美元),下面给出了价格表样例:
长度i...
分类:
其他好文 时间:
2016-07-10 19:12:41
阅读次数:
481
一、简介 1、runtime是一套底层的纯C语言代码的API,我们所写的代码最终都被编译成了runtime的C语言代码,例如:[Class alloc],最终的结果是objc_msgsend(Class,@selector(alloc));利用强大的runtime,我们可以进行属性、方法、自动归档和 ...
分类:
移动开发 时间:
2016-07-09 07:03:50
阅读次数:
433
linux设备驱动归纳总结(六):2.分享中断号 转自:http://blog.chinaunix.net/uid-25014876-id-90837.html x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x ...
分类:
系统相关 时间:
2016-07-01 15:59:10
阅读次数:
307
实现了教务系统中课程的导入,分类显示课程。学期的修改,增加,修改。课程按照周的显示。课程修改上课星期和上课周。上课课程的自动归类。...
分类:
移动开发 时间:
2016-06-21 07:22:27
阅读次数:
376
上一篇文章【IOS】模仿windowsphone列表索引控件YFMetroListBox里面 我们一步步的实现了WindowsPhone风格的索引。 但是有没有发现,如果你要实现按照字母排序,你还得自己填入这些数据,而不能够让其自动归类。 因此我们这篇文章来说说如何将一个数组进行排序。 标题中的#代 ...
分类:
移动开发 时间:
2016-05-30 18:29:08
阅读次数:
807
题目 区间最小值查询,但是支持对数组中的任意数字进行修改。 分析 采用RMQ_ST算法的O(1)算法不支持修改,因为每次修改都要重新设置动归数组。因此采用线段树解决,修改和查询的复杂度均为O(logN). 在实现的时候所犯的错误:每次更新一个数字的时候,走到线段树的某个节点,则直接 判断线段树的当前 ...
分类:
其他好文 时间:
2016-05-30 08:47:52
阅读次数:
203
故障现象:将数据库修改为归档模式时,有如下的提示:SQL>alterdatabasearchivelog;alterdatabasearchivelog*ERRORatline1:ORA-00265:instancerecoveryrequired,cannotsetARCHIVELOGmode原因分析:将数据库关闭使用了,shutdownabort或者startupforcemount等非一致性关闭,..
分类:
其他好文 时间:
2016-05-18 06:55:26
阅读次数:
151
题目:
给定数组arr,arr中所有的值都为正数且不重复。每个值代表一种面值的货币,每种面值的货币可以使用任意张,再给定一个整数aim代表要找的钱数,求组成aim的最少货币数。
举个例子
arr[5,2,3] ,aim=20
4张5元可以组成20,并且是最小的,所以返回4
arr[5,2,3],aim=0。
不用任何货币就可以组成0元,这里返回0.
arr[5,...
分类:
其他好文 时间:
2016-05-12 16:03:18
阅读次数:
239
背包(0/1背包,完全背包,多重背包,分组背包,简单依赖背包,复杂依赖背包转化为树形dp) LIS 最长单调递增子序列 LCS 最长公共子序列 环形dp 树形dp 状态压缩dp 单调dp 求LCS(最长公共子序列)的长度的nlogn算法可以通过转换为求一个数列的LIS。与动归的n^2复杂度相比。 假 ...
分类:
其他好文 时间:
2016-04-28 16:56:47
阅读次数:
129
Algorithms one:类似动归的递推。。(还是类似递推的动归^(* ̄(oo) ̄)^算了这不重要) Algorithms two:不贴代码了,上路径~http://www.nocow.cn/index.php/USACO/beads思路一后面 核心思想:{事实上不必使用动态规划,直接搜索亦可达 ...
分类:
编程语言 时间:
2016-04-17 20:37:03
阅读次数:
211